[10:22:07] slavazanko зашёл в конференцию [10:22:07] ASM зашёл в конференцию [10:22:07] iliamaslakov зашёл в конференцию [10:22:07] Зося_Синицкая зашёл в конференцию [10:22:07] andrew_b зашёл в конференцию [10:22:07] D-ion зашёл в конференцию [10:22:07] mc-log зашёл в конференцию
[10:22:27] <slavazanko> mc-log: о, привет, бродяга [10:37:56] <andrew_b> slavazanko: эта, в 2913 что-то не то. [10:38:02] <slavazanko> ? [10:38:18] <andrew_b> MC_EXT_ONLYTAGGED, которую ты заэкранировал, вообще нигде не используется. [10:38:32] <slavazanko> гм [10:38:45] <andrew_b> [12:23]<slavazanko> после 2913 оно стало export MC_EXT_SELECTED="file1 file2 file3" Это не так. [10:39:01] <andrew_b> Стало вот как:
MC_EXT_SELECTED=310230\ 00.jpg 331765.jpg 333749.jpg 338044.jpg export MC_EXT_SELECTED MC_EXT_ONLYTAGGED="310230\ 00.jpg 331765.jpg 333749.jpg 338044.jpg " export MC_EXT_ONLYTAGGED [10:39:23] <andrew_b> MC_EXT_SELECTED не закавычена. [10:39:24] <slavazanko> да, Selected тоже надо. Недосмотр [10:42:08] <slavazanko> подожди. selected - это ведь на котором сейчас курсор стоит. так? [10:43:44] <andrew_b> Ну вроде как да. [10:44:05] <slavazanko> он один должен быть [10:44:23] <andrew_b> У меня вот больше. [10:44:45] <andrew_b> Может, это баг? [10:44:50] <slavazanko> странно [10:45:21] <slavazanko> у тебя в MC_EXT_SELECTED что за файлы? те. которые ты выделил? [10:45:38] <slavazanko> вроде совпадает с MC_EXT_ONLYTAGGED [10:45:39] <slavazanko> а [10:45:41] <slavazanko> понял [10:45:43] <slavazanko> да. всё правильно [10:45:53] <andrew_b> Я выделил несколько файлов и на одном из них нажал f3. [10:45:54] <slavazanko> если нет выделения, то в selected будет один файл. [10:46:15] <slavazanko> если будет выделение, то в selected будет несколько файлов плюс под курсором [10:46:20] <slavazanko> да, глюк [10:47:21] <andrew_b> Выделил меньше файлов, курсор на невыделенном.
MC_EXT_SELECTED=310230\ 00.jpg 331765.jpg 333749.jpg MC_EXT_ONLYTAGGED="310230\ 00.jpg 331765.jpg 333749.jpg " [10:47:40] <andrew_b> Файла, на котором курсор, нигде нет. [10:48:01] <andrew_b> Зато он есть здесь: /tmp/.private/borodin/mc-borodin/mcext5DNPNW: line 9: 331765.jpg: команда не найдена [10:48:04] D-ion вышел из конференции: Replaced by new connection [10:48:06] D-ion зашёл в конференцию [10:48:14] <andrew_b> А, это не он. [10:48:19] <slavazanko> запушил. [10:48:20] <andrew_b> Это второй в списке. [10:49:59] <andrew_b> slavazanko: кстати, в патче автора тикета так и было. [10:50:16] <andrew_b> Две переменные закавычивались. [10:50:45] <slavazanko> мой упущение [10:57:45] <andrew_b> Всё равно не совсем понятно. MC_EXT_FILENAME -- это файл (с абсолютным путём), на котором стоит курсор, независимо от выделенных файлов. MC_EXT_SELECTED -- это выделенные файлы. Если таких нет, то это имя файла (без пути), на котором стоит курсор. MC_EXT_ONLYTAGGED -- это выделнные файлы. Если таких нет, переменная пуста. Как-то много всего. [10:59:11] <andrew_b> Получается, MC_EXT_ONLYTAGGED то же самое, что и MC_EXT_SELECTED. [10:59:57] <andrew_b> Теперь надо разобраться с тегами s и d. [11:00:13] <andrew_b> Где-то это было написано. [11:01:01] <andrew_b> В mcedit.menu [11:01:30] <andrew_b> # %t The currently tagged files. # %T The tagged files in the unselected panel. # %s and %S The selected files: The tagged files if # there are any. Otherwise the current file. [11:02:10] <andrew_b> Понятно. Как я и написал. [11:02:18] <andrew_b> Ну ладно, пусть будет. [11:02:51] <andrew_b> В mc.ext.in и написано. [11:03:57] <andrew_b> Йоп, оно ж всё в мане написано. [11:05:38] <andrew_b> Проголосовал. [11:13:37] <Зося_Синицкая> RSS: Новости для Midnight Commander • Ticket #2934 (ogv missing from filehighlight.ini) created http://www.midnight-commander.org/ticket/2934 • Ticket #2934 (ogv missing from filehighlight.ini) updated http://www.midnight-commander.org/ticket/2934#comment:1 [11:18:21] <andrew_b> Давайте прямо в мастер. Из-за трёх букв бюрократию разводить? [11:28:41] <Зося_Синицкая> RSS: Новости для Midnight Commander • Ticket #2934 (ogv missing from filehighlight.ini) closed http://www.midnight-commander.org/ticket/2934#comment:4 [11:39:36] theMIROn зашёл в конференцию [12:14:20] <slavazanko> немного порефакторил DEV_mcedit_highlight_tags [12:14:50] <slavazanko> подсветка по тегам глючит [12:15:24] <iliamaslakov> ??? [12:16:01] <slavazanko> сейчас скажу точнее... [12:16:27] <iliamaslakov> slavazanko: немного порефакторил DEV_mcedit_highlight_tags опять мне в бранч разного говн(зачёркнуто) улучшений добавил? :) [12:16:45] <slavazanko> херасе. Сделал на порядок читабельнее. [12:16:48] <iliamaslakov> )) [12:17:06] <iliamaslakov> я же говорю улучшений [12:18:53] <slavazanko> тестовый файл: <ssdfsf> <ssdfsf> wwer werwer </ssdfsf> </ssdfsf> [12:19:14] <slavazanko> открываем его на редактирование. Курсор при этом находится на первом теге. Подсветки нет [12:19:30] <iliamaslakov> ща [12:19:56] <slavazanko> двигаем курсор на строку wwer то есть, уходим с тегов. Остаётся подсветка закрывающего тега [12:20:17] <slavazanko> идём на закрывающий тег. Пропадает его подсветка. Открывающие теги не ищутся [12:20:43] <andrew_b> Если это в самом начале файла, то это вполне может быть из-за другого бага. [12:20:59] <andrew_b> Были какие-то тикеты на эту тему. [12:21:39] <slavazanko> не. не в самом начале. Достаточно встать на тег. выйти и зайти опять. Чтобы курсор воостановился на позицию внутри тега [12:22:34] <slavazanko> о, ещё: встали на закрывающий тег. потом поднялись до открывающего - подсветки нет [12:22:46] <iliamaslakov> slavazanko: двигаем курсор на строку wwer нет такого! [12:22:51] <slavazanko> вернее. подсветка только открывающего [12:23:29] <iliamaslakov> просто оно в подсветку тегов заходит после первого нажатия [12:23:35] <iliamaslakov> я починю это [12:30:41] <iliamaslakov> таак [12:30:47] <slavazanko> чо? [12:30:56] <iliamaslakov> кто то фуфела напихал... [12:31:04] <iliamaslakov> собери моё [12:31:23] <iliamaslakov> я ща пока поправлю то что ты улучщил [12:31:37] <slavazanko> уже. локально откатил свои коммиты и проверил. глючит также [12:31:44] <iliamaslakov> нет [12:31:51] <iliamaslakov> не также [12:32:14] <slavazanko> а стоп. да, сейчас ещё раз проверю [12:36:34] <iliamaslakov> оно теперь находить стало первый попавшийся закрывающий тег [12:43:12] <slavazanko> не может быть [12:43:18] <slavazanko> логика вроде сохранилась [12:45:06] <iliamaslakov> ну... я пока не смотрел.. [12:49:41] <slavazanko> херасе. И сразу шашкой машет [12:53:13] andrew_b вышел из конференции [12:55:37] theMIROn вышел из конференции: Miranda IM. Menshe. Pushche. Proshhe! [12:58:41] theMIROn зашёл в конференцию [13:06:23] <iliamaslakov> в смысле? [13:08:08] <iliamaslakov> я не рубил [13:08:41] <iliamaslakov> но факт сейчас оно не работает [13:10:04] <iliamaslakov> после небольшого улучшения [13:32:36] <iliamaslakov> как же мне теперь понять как там чо работает :) [13:43:08] <iliamaslakov> ты что там наколдовал... [13:57:15] <iliamaslakov> slavazanko, проблема в этом 221 if (edit_xmltag_find_open_tag (edit, match_word, info)) 222 return TRUE; 223 224 if (edit_xmltag_find_close_tag (edit, match_word, info)) 225 return TRUE; [13:57:34] <iliamaslakov> в оригинале было чутка иначе [13:58:00] <iliamaslakov> там важно сколько вложенности нашли [13:58:11] <iliamaslakov> tags_cnt [13:58:15] <iliamaslakov> не спроста [13:58:46] <slavazanko> м.м.м Гм. Понял. Вынеси tags_cnt в info структуру [13:59:30] <slavazanko> в edit_xmltag_info_t [13:59:40] <iliamaslakov> да [13:59:54] <iliamaslakov> или через параметр передавать [14:00:59] <slavazanko> не [14:01:15] <slavazanko> если есть структура, то в неё пхай. Она как раз и служит как заменитель параметров [14:01:22] <slavazanko> чтобы у функций не была прорва параметров [14:08:43] <iliamaslakov> да в структуру проще [14:17:05] <iliamaslakov> slavazanko, сможешь добавить, что то я не совсем всосал как там оно теперь... [14:18:19] <slavazanko> ок :) [14:52:41] imho зашёл в конференцию [14:57:42] andrew_b зашёл в конференцию [15:41:42] theMIROn вышел из конференции [15:49:26] theMIROn зашёл в конференцию [16:12:34] imho вышел из конференции [16:13:40] imho зашёл в конференцию [16:19:25] slavazanko вышел из конференции [16:36:43] theMIROn вышел из конференции: Miranda IM. Menshe. Pushche. Proshhe! [16:36:55] theMIROn зашёл в конференцию [17:31:09] <Зося_Синицкая> RSS: Новости для Midnight Commander • Ticket #2935 (uc1541 broken) created http://www.midnight-commander.org/ticket/2935 • Ticket #2935 (uc1541 broken) updated http://www.midnight-commander.org/ticket/2935#comment:1 [17:49:44] andrew_b вышел из конференции [18:20:03] iliamaslakov вышел из конференции [20:49:15] iliamaslakov зашёл в конференцию [21:25:31] iliamaslakov вышел из конференции [21:43:10] monkey зашёл в конференцию [21:43:38] monkey вышел из конференции [21:43:43] monkey зашёл в конференцию [21:54:14] ASM вышел из конференции [23:07:03] monkey вышел из конференции